1. What are the contributions mentioned in the paper "A fast and high quality multilevel scheme for partitioning irregular graphs∗" ?
The authors investigate the effectiveness of many different choices for all three phases: coarsening, partition of the coarsest graph, and refinement.. In particular, the authors present a new coarsening heuristic ( called heavy-edge heuristic ) for which the size of the partition of the coarse graph is within a small factor of the size of the final partition obtained after multilevel refinement.. The authors also present a much faster variation of the Kernighan–Lin ( KL ) algorithm for refining during uncoarsening.
